## Authentication

The Spokeshift rebalancing tool authenticates against the internal Dockline inventory service before computing van routes. All requests carry a bearer key in the `X-Dockline-Auth` header; the client refuses to start without one, and there is intentionally no anonymous fallback. Keys are scoped read-only to station inventory, so the tool cannot mutate dock state. For local review runs against the sandbox instance, use the key provided immediately below.

gateway credential: vxb3-o9a

Hi Dara,

Since you're joining the rotation this week, a heads-up: we're replacing Grindstone, our homegrown job queue, with Relayline. The review branch is open and I'd like your eyes on the retry semantics in particular — Grindstone silently dropped jobs after three failures, and Relayline doesn't, so downstream consumers may see duplicates. Cutover is staged per-tenant, so on-call impact should be minimal, but alerts may look unfamiliar. The migration plan, rollback steps, and tenant schedule are documented here.

wiki page, tajef-kadup: https://sentry.paliqgrid.local/settings/merge_requests/job/browse/view/projects/projects/950c02057f35fcefa1b8dd31

Subject: Rotated — StockTally recon job key

The credential for the nightly StockTally inventory reconciliation job was rotated tonight per schedule. Old key dies at 06:00. If the 02:00 run pages you with auth failures, the cron box likely cached the stale value — restart the agent, don't rerun manually. Scopes unchanged: read warehouse counts, write variance reports. New key for the Ledgerbin service follows.

app token of fajop-fahif = qvz4-AnML